Deploy OpenClaw to GCP with Tailscale and Brave Search.
export OPENCLAW_PROJECT_ID="your-gcp-project" export OPENCLAW_USERNAME="your-ssh-username" export ANTHROPIC_TOKEN="sk-ant-oat01-..." # Keep secret export BRAVE_API_KEY="..." # Keep secret
chmod +x openclaw-quick-setup.sh ./openclaw-quick-setup.sh
# Set variables first (see above) ZONE="us-central1-a" VM="openclaw" # Create VM gcloud compute instances create "$VM" \ --project="$OPENCLAW_PROJECT_ID" --zone="$ZONE" \ --machine-type=e2-medium \ --image-family=debian-12 --image-project=debian-cloud \ --boot-disk-size=10GB \ --metadata=ssh-keys="${OPENCLAW_USERNAME}:$(cat ~/.ssh/id_ed25519.pub)" IP=$(gcloud compute instances describe "$VM" \ --project="$OPENCLAW_PROJECT_ID" --zone="$ZONE" \ --format='get(networkInterfaces[0].accessConfigs[0].natIP)') # Wait for SSH, then run setup sleep 30 ssh -o StrictHostKeyChecking=no "${OPENCLAW_USERNAME}@${IP}" " set -euo pipefail sudo apt-get update && sudo apt-get install -y git curl ufw jq curl -fsSL https://tailscale.com/install.sh | sh " # Manual: authorize Tailscale ssh "${OPENCLAW_USERNAME}@${IP}" "sudo tailscale up" # Continue setup ssh "${OPENCLAW_USERNAME}@${IP}" " set -euo pipefail sudo ufw allow 22/tcp && sudo ufw allow in on tailscale0 && echo y | sudo ufw enable echo 'nameserver 8.8.8.8' | sudo tee -a /etc/resolv.conf curl -o- https://raw.githubusercontent.com/nvm-sh/nvm/v0.40.1/install.sh | bash source ~/.nvm/nvm.sh && nvm install 22 source ~/.nvm/nvm.sh && npm install -g openclaw@latest " # Configure OpenClaw (credentials via stdin) ssh "${OPENCLAW_USERNAME}@${IP}" ' source ~/.nvm/nvm.sh openclaw onboard --non-interactive --accept-risk \ --auth-choice token --token-provider anthropic \ --token "$(cat)" --gateway-bind loopback --install-daemon ' <<< "$ANTHROPIC_TOKEN" # Add Brave key + enable Tailscale auth ssh "${OPENCLAW_USERNAME}@${IP}" " set -euo pipefail mkdir -p ~/.config/systemd/user/openclaw-gateway.service.d cat > ~/.config/systemd/user/openclaw-gateway.service.d/brave.conf << CONF [Service] Environment=\"BRAVE_API_KEY=\$(cat)\" CONF chmod 600 ~/.config/systemd/user/openclaw-gateway.service.d/brave.conf systemctl --user daemon-reload source ~/.nvm/nvm.sh jq '.gateway.auth.allowTailscale = true' ~/.openclaw/openclaw.json > /tmp/oc.json mv /tmp/oc.json ~/.openclaw/openclaw.json chmod 600 ~/.openclaw/openclaw.json openclaw gateway restart sudo tailscale serve --bg 18789 " <<< "$BRAVE_API_KEY" # Get dashboard URL ssh "${OPENCLAW_USERNAME}@${IP}" "tailscale serve status" # After first browser access, approve device ssh "${OPENCLAW_USERNAME}@${IP}" 'source ~/.nvm/nvm.sh && openclaw devices list' # Then: openclaw devices approve <REQUEST_ID>
IssueSolutione2-micro OOMUse e2-medium (4GB minimum)nodesource failuresUse nvm for Node.js 22DNS broken after TailscaleAdd 8.8.8.8 to /etc/resolv.confBrave key in config rejectedUse systemd env var drop-inDashboard "pairing required"Run openclaw devices approve <id>
Credentials passed via stdin (<<<), not command-line args Config files set to chmod 600 Gateway binds to loopback, exposed only via Tailscale UFW blocks all inbound except SSH and Tailscale
